Actually, you dont have to cut anything.
The braces that go across the valve covers, to keep the tubes the valve cover bolts run through in line, just need bent. If you look at the bottom edge of the braces, they are L shapped. Bend the intake side ( You could do the exhaust side too, but you only HAVE to do the intake ) of the L UP so that it is now straight. The covers will fit fine, and clear the pro mags. O yea, and you have to crimp the breather too so that the bubbled out middle clears it.
To awnser the origional question, they should absolutley clear it.

What I did to make sure when I installed my 1.6 Pro Mags (with one of Bret's > .600 lift cams) was to put small blobs of modeling clay on the tips of the rockers and the tops of the poly locks, then put the clearanced valve covers on without the gaskets. Then I pulled the engine over a few times by hand. The clay was mashed down to around 0.200". No problem.
